School Overview
The International Academy of Suriname (IAS) is a private, non-profit international Christian school for grades Pre-K through 12. IAS is a caring community committed to providing a quality North American education in the English language from a biblical worldview, seeks to instill respect for all cultures, zeal for lifelong learning, and passion for personal excellence. It is accredited by both ACSI and MSA.
The school is located on a well-landscaped campus in a quiet residential suburb of Paramaribo. Facilities include 17 classrooms, a computer lab, a science lab, lunch service, library, 3 outdoor recreation areas, an athletic field, gymnasium, and stage. The campus is protected by 24-hour security, including a guard and security cameras. School History
“The American School”
SURALCO, a subsidiary of the Aluminum Company of America (ALCOA), founded a school in the mid 1960’s to accommodate their expatriate employees. In 1966, the West Indies Mission opened a school for their children and the children of other missionary agencies. The two schools merged in 1984 and the missionary community operated the new entity. The new school was known as the American Cooperative School. People in Paramaribo still know us as “the American school.” The IAS Board bought the current campus from SURALCO shortly after the merger.
Wycliffe Bible Translators (SIL) provided the majority of the staff over the years. Their plan to withdraw from Suriname in 2001 meant the teachers they provided would no longer be available to the school. IAS operates as an independent Internatioanl School with accreditation through ACSI and MSA.
